NU - 370 The Older Adult

Credits: 3

A course which examines models of health promotion, maintenance, and restoration in the older adult. Primary emphasis is on theories of aging, coping with changes in physical and emotional states related to the aging process, and addresses end-of-life issues. Lecture 30 hours, clinical 45 hours. Course fee.

Prerequisite(s): BI 252 , NU 220 , NU 230 , NU 335  and junior standing. Must register for NU-370.
